Hi Marty

I thinks its 28 litres, I get about 90 miles - but thats running to empty, so I normally carry a spare can or two if on a jouney - they are really good thou, with very little surge at all. Apart from local blasts - I tend to take the car to events on a trailer - its cheaper

Thanks for the compliment.

Its hard to say how much power the cossie mani is worth in isolations - all i can say is fitting it with a larger IC pipe and a larger TB made the power spread to further up the rev range, i was getting max power at 5600 but running out of puff at 7k - now it runs to 8k. So on paper those mods netted about 35bhp peak, but the amount and spread of extra top end is imense.

The TB is Denso from a Nissan Titan 5.6L V8 -(paid $100 + shipping on ebay) its DBW so need a bit of setting up as Motec havent characterised this type yet.

I went to TDI to get some nos a few weeks ago - they were interested enough in my car to do a quick run it their hub dyno - it made 560 at the hubs with out the NOS switched on. That was at 2.2 bar on VP import.
(Should of been 2.3 bar, but MAP sensor was giving a low calibration of .9)
